Professional Information
Rob van Haren is Professor “Transition Bioeconomy” at the Institute for life Sciences and Technology of the Hanze University of Applied Sciences in Groningen. His chair has three transition themes: transition green entrepreneurship, transition green process technology, product development with green ingredients. Green process technology is with supercritical CO2 technologies for extraction and fractionation respectively. Rob van Haren combines these three themes within “green circular new product development”.
Rob van Haren was interim Professor Art&Sustainability at Minerva Art Academy. There his artistic research is focused on "Fair circular Transition" with the research lines: "Transformative change by Panarchy" and "Circular Biobased Design".
Rob has a doctorate in theoretical biology at the VU University Amsterdam. In addition to his professorship he guides SMEs to 'private label innovations' and develops new food- and lifestyle products. Rob was previously employed as director of Kiemkracht, an alliance of Agriculture and the InnovationNetwork of the Ministry of Economic Affairs. In addition, he was professor of Innovation and Knowledge transfer Agribusiness at the University of Groningen. Before he worked as innovation manager sustainable supply chains at AVEBE, a Dutch potato processing industry and as senior scientist agro-ecology at Wageningen University and Research Centre (WUR).
